https://www.youtube.com/watch?v=kiQR_srtc-Equote:The Boss Baby is a 2017 American computer-animated comedy film, loosely based on the 2010 picture book of the same name written and illustrated by Marla Frazee.[3] Produced by DreamWorks Animation, the film is directed by Tom McGrath and written by Michael McCullers. It stars the voices of Alec Baldwin, Miles Bakshi, Steve Buscemi, Jimmy Kimmel, Lisa Kudrow and Tobey Maguire. Man I just read a review of this and the plot is even more overcomplicated than the trailers imply. So the Boss Baby comes from Babycorp, which is a thing all babies come from, except he didn't giggle when tickled with a feather so instead of being sent to Earth he was placed in middle management (this is almost funny.) But he's now on Earth with a family because he's going undercover to stop Puppycorp from launching a product so cute that it'll make babies "obsolete". And all babies remember Babycorp until their pacifiers are taken away, because sucking on a pacifier keeps you in touch with the baby collective consciousness... ... and I feel like this is the point where in a development meeting someone normally says "Let's back up a bit, we're losing the thread a little", but nope.
